A side-by-side view of publicly reported data for these two schools.

Moapa Valley HS
Virgin Valley HS
  • Moapa Valley HS reported a higher students per counselor than Virgin Valley HS (576:1 vs. 382.5:1).
  • Virgin Valley HS reported a higher in-school suspensions than Moapa Valley HS (91 vs. 12).
  • Virgin Valley HS reported a higher graduating cohort than Moapa Valley HS (173 vs. 131).
  • Source Data Limit: 11 metrics are directly comparable between the two schools.
